Mineral
A substance that is formed in the earth. It is inorganic. Has a definite chemical composition and has a crystal structure.
Streak
The color of minerals powder when it’s rubbed against a porcelain plate.
Luster
The way the surface of a mineral reflects light.
Inorganic
Not derived by living matter.
Crystal
A repeating formation that follows a pattern.
Hardness
Is the ability of a mineral to scratch or be scratched by another mineral.
Cleavage
The tendency of crystals and minerals to break along definite
planes resulting in smooth surfaces.
Fracture
The appearance of a freshly broken surface on a mineral that has a rough or irregular surface.
